ECMI Renewal Training - Open to All Administrator Credential Programs |
Each year Camp Fire's Early Childhood Management Institute (ECMI) offers courses that fulfill the renewal process for administrator's credentials. This year's training focuses on the hard-to-come-by "Business Hours." In one day attendees will receive 10 clock hours of training to apply to the business training hours needed for renewal.
Additionally, Camp Fire is offering this training to any individual who needs to renew their credential regardless of where they originally received their credentials.
Only $50 for 10 hours, the Business Strategies class will cover issues such as assessing strengths and effective communication with staff, marketing management and much more.

Celebration of Champions Recognition Dinner April 8 |
A champion isn't always the winner of a competition, but rather someone who has a dazzling skill or fights gallantly for a group of people, or sometimes a group of children.
It's those champions that Camp Fire USA First Texas Council, together with Fort Worth Area Association for the Education of Young Children, honors each year with a dinner and awards ceremony. This year's celebration will be held on April 8, 2010 at the Sheraton Hotel and Spa in downtown Fort Worth. The Fifth Annual Celebration of Champions will recognize the early childhood professional who aids in the raising and development of tens-of-thousands of area children ages birth to five.
Dr. Adolph Brown III, noted teacher and motivational speaker, will again be the keynote speaker and is someone not to be missed.
In addition to the key note address and entertainment, multiple awards will be given based on nominations from parents, early childhood teachers and administrators in Tarrant County.

2010 Spring Conference For Early Child Care Professionals |
|
Camp Fire USA First Texas Council will host the third annual Spring Conference for Early Childhood Educators on Saturday, March 27 from 9 a.m. to 3:30 p.m.
 This is a fun and informative day of learning. Twenty break-out sessions are offered on a variety of early childhood (infant - five years) development topics. Designed for early care and education professionals, including child care teachers, family home providers, directors and assistant directors, this one-day training provides six clock hours.
Highlights of training include door prizes, a Spanish language training track, class variety, affordability and lunch. For only $60 ($50 if registered by March 8!) you receive all this training and the peer networking that comes with it.
